## The Challenge

SunAuto (Sun Auto Tire & Service, Inc.) needed to modernize an increasingly fragmented digital platform while continuing to support day-to-day business operations across multiple brands and locations.

Managing and maintaining more than 55 websites across multiple brands and locations created operational complexity and governance challenges. Platform fragmentation led to inconsistent implementation patterns, varying quality standards, and increased maintenance effort.

Legacy implementations and technical debt limited scalability and slowed delivery of new functionality. Performance, reliability, and user experience varied significantly across sites, and development, deployment, and quality-assurance processes required greater standardization to support long-term growth and modernization.

## The Solution

### Centralized WordPress Multisite Platform

PathToProject consolidated more than 55 independent websites into a centralized WordPress multisite platform. This provided a common foundation for governance, maintenance, deployment, and future growth while reducing platform fragmentation.

### Reusable Component Architecture

A reusable component framework was implemented using Twig templates and ACF-driven content structures. This approach reduced duplication, improved consistency, and accelerated future feature delivery.

### Governance And Standardization

Development standards, deployment workflows, and content-management patterns were standardized across the platform. This improved maintainability and reduced operational risk.

### Performance Modernization

Performance bottlenecks were identified and addressed through architecture improvements, frontend optimization, and platform-wide best practices. The modernization effort significantly improved Lighthouse performance metrics.

### Scalable Content Operations

Structured content models and reusable content components improved editorial flexibility while maintaining consistency across websites and brands.

### Continuous Improvement Foundation

The platform was designed to support ongoing modernization, enhancement, and operational improvement rather than requiring future large-scale rebuilds.

Industry: International Organization / Environmental Policy

Business Need:

UNCCD operated four separate websites (two WordPress, two Drupal), leading to inconsistencies in design, content management, and user experience. A unified, scalable solution was needed to support a large-scale CMS migration project and improve efficiency and usability.

Challenges & Solution:

*   Migrating all sites into a single, structured Drupal-based platform (government website Drupal DXP approach). - Implementing Storybook for a design system and consistency, reducing content development costs by 30–40%. - Managing input from 27 stakeholders while maintaining backend stability. - Integrating behavioral tracking, A/B testing, and optimizing performance for strong Google Lighthouse scores. - Converting Adobe InDesign assets into a fully functional web experience.

Outcome:

The modernization effort resulted in a cohesive, user-friendly, and scalable website, improving content management efficiency and long-term digital sustainability.
